Transaction 102eaea79a21eddafcc58e6542794eb825391c0ace5d773efa5afd0e1f0e3ab2

1 Input
2 Outputs
  • 102eaea79a21eddafcc58e6542794eb825391c0ace5d773efa5afd0e1f0e3ab2:0
  • value  848206
    address  1CrEcP79FNsfPMQeCw6kRssQai4JFpHRNN
  • 102eaea79a21eddafcc58e6542794eb825391c0ace5d773efa5afd0e1f0e3ab2:1
  • value  66600
    address  3NQdQhzmfY8FeRTbdERxwJ3CguNad531C5